Why online bill-payment sucks

Overall, I’m reasonably happy with Chevy Chase Bank. They have, in general, not dicked me over, screwed up my account, or otherwise done what every other bank has managed to do. I’ve been with them for 8+ years, and so far, so good.

That is, until it comes to electronic bill presentment and payment. You see, I’m lazy. I want most of my regular, predictable bills to get paid automatically by the bank. So, I sign up for electronic bill presentment, and this works fine. But, some people, like Verizon and State Farm Insurance, either don’t provide a “due date” or it’s not formatted correctly, and so my “auto-pay” feature doesn’t work. Ever. Rather than just assume that I want to pay it “immediately” when it shows up, or asking me what to do with that category of bills, it simply ignores my settings and I have to pay it manually.

This is bad design. Obviously multiple parties are at fault, but the bank is, in the end, responsible for performing my wishes.
